Upgrading a Plugin on a single blog or two is easy although sometimes the automatic upgrade fails. What if you have numerous WordPress Blogs that need lots of Plugin upgrades? What is the fastest and best way to pefrom these upgrades?

My procedure saves me lots of time and is far more efficient:

(1) Navigate to the Plugin page for Blog number 1 via the Dashboard.
(2) Deactivate the Plugin which needs an upgrade.
(3) Since automatic upgrades sometimes fail and take far to long, I download the zip and decompress same. All my upgraded plugins are placed in the same folder.
(4) Launch my FTP client and overwrite the old version of the Plugin
(5) My Dashboard Plugin page is still running so I activate the Plugin I just upgraded
(6) I may run a quick test with the Plugin and test the Blog

This procedure really saves you time when numerous WordPress Plugins need upgrades. Upgrading Blog Number 2 and beyond is very fast since the download and decompressed archive is already on my local machine. Finally, I only navigate to the Plugin page in each Blog and repeate the procedure.
